The Complete Black-and-White Rolling Stones Archive of Gered Mankowitz

Gered Mankowitz

For the first time ever, the entire black and white Rolling Stones archive of celebrated Stones photographer Gered Mankowitz is reproduced as 12" x 16" contact sheets.

Renowned for his famous iconic images of the Stones, such as the Between the Buttons cover shot, Gered Mankowitz's archive of 170 contact sheets offers a wealth of previously unpublished photographs of the Stones, including 18 which Gered has selected for full-page reproduction in this large format book.

Having shot the cover for December's Children/Out of our Heads on a building site in early 1965, Andrew Loog Oldham asked Gered, then only 18 years old, to join the Stones as official photographer on their second 1965 tour of the USA.

Returning to London, Gered continued to work with the Stones until 1968, photographing them at home, in Olympic Studios, on Primrose Hill and during their infamous performance on Sunday Night at the London Palladium. Accompanying all these images are Gered's fascinating recollections of his time spent with the Stones during their early years.
